Vintage
The long cool growing season of 2011 allowed great acid retention in the fruit and extended time for flavor development without the higher sugar levels associated with warmer growing conditions. The warm weather in October was timed perfectly to bring the fruit to the needed ripeness levels. The fruit that came in was fantastic!

Vineyard
Fruit was sourced from Hummingbird Hill Vineyard in the cool, windy hills of the Sonoma Coast, in which yields are maintained at low levels, ranging from 1.5 to 3 tons/acre. The wine is composed of two small batches of carefully selected Clone 1 and Sauvignon Musqué.

Winemaking
Grapes were picked in the early morning hours, and went immediately to press and chilled to preserve freshness. The grape juice was immediately inoculated with yeast and nutrients to finish the primary fermentation in tank and hand selected neutral French Oak barrels at carefully controlled temperatures.

Winemaker Tasting Notes
This complex, rich Sauvignon Blanc showcases powerful aromas of key lime, lemon and peach, followed by a lively tropical and citrus palate of lemon, mango and papaya. Pure, graceful and fresh, it’s perfect for tapas style dining or savory snacks like olives and hard cheese.
